Elena Torres Profile Banner
Elena Torres Profile
Elena Torres

@ElenaTorres

Followers
1,877
Following
146
Media
96
Statuses
2,496

Telenovela Actress turned Stand Up Comic. That is not a joke.

United States
Joined November 2008
Don't wanna be here? Send us removal request.
Explore trending content on Musk Viewer

No tweets found